CVE-2026-4773: Authentication Bypass Vulnerability in Magarsus Consulting IDM-MFA

CVE-2026-4773 is an improper input validation vulnerability in Magarsus Consulting Ltd. Co. IDM-MFA, allowing authentication bypass in versions from 2025.11.27 before 2026.03.10.

A critical vulnerability, tracked as CVE-2026-4773, has been identified in the Magarsus Consulting Ltd. Co. IDM-MFA product. This flaw, categorized as an improper validation of specified type of input (CWE-1287), enables an unauthenticated attacker to bypass the authentication mechanism. The vulnerability impacts IDM-MFA versions ranging from 2025.11.27 up to, but not including, 2026.03.10. Exploitation of this vulnerability could lead to unauthorized access to the IDM-MFA system, potentially allowing attackers to view sensitive information, modify system configurations, or perform actions reserved for legitimate users. Defenders should prioritize patching affected systems to mitigate this severe risk.
